本文目录导读:
随着信息技术的飞速发展,计算机已经广泛应用于各行各业,在多用户环境下,一台计算机需要同时服务于多个用户,这就需要多个进程共享这台计算机的硬件资源,本文将从技术探索和实践分析的角度,探讨多用户环境下计算机进程共享的机制。
多用户环境下计算机进程共享的必要性
1、资源优化配置
在多用户环境下,一台计算机的硬件资源(如CPU、内存、硬盘等)是有限的,为了提高资源利用率,需要实现多个进程共享计算机的硬件资源,实现资源的优化配置。
2、提高系统性能
图片来源于网络,如有侵权联系删除
通过进程共享,可以实现多个用户同时使用计算机,提高系统的并发处理能力,从而提高系统性能。
3、满足用户需求
在多用户环境下,不同用户可能需要同时进行不同的操作,如浏览网页、办公、游戏等,通过进程共享,可以为每个用户提供独立的运行环境,满足用户的需求。
多用户环境下计算机进程共享的技术探索
1、进程调度
进程调度是操作系统核心功能之一,负责将CPU时间分配给各个进程,在多用户环境下,进程调度需要根据进程的优先级、CPU占用率等因素进行合理分配,确保每个进程都能得到充足的CPU时间。
2、内存管理
内存管理是操作系统的重要任务,负责分配、回收和管理内存资源,在多用户环境下,内存管理需要为每个进程分配独立的内存空间,避免进程之间的冲突,提高系统稳定性。
3、硬件资源分配
硬件资源分配是操作系统的基础任务,包括CPU、内存、硬盘等,在多用户环境下,硬件资源分配需要考虑进程的优先级、CPU占用率等因素,实现资源的合理分配。
4、进程间通信
在多用户环境下,进程间通信是必不可少的,通过进程间通信,可以实现进程之间的数据交换、同步和互斥,提高系统的整体性能。
多用户环境下计算机进程共享的实践分析
1、实验环境
图片来源于网络,如有侵权联系删除
为了验证多用户环境下计算机进程共享的效果,我们搭建了一个实验环境,实验环境包括一台服务器、若干台客户端和一台网络交换机,服务器运行Windows Server 2012操作系统,客户端运行Windows 10操作系统。
2、实验步骤
(1)在服务器上安装操作系统,并配置网络环境。
(2)在客户端安装应用程序,如浏览器、办公软件、游戏等。
(3)启动客户端应用程序,观察系统性能。
(4)模拟多个用户同时使用计算机,记录系统性能数据。
3、实验结果
通过实验,我们发现多用户环境下计算机进程共享具有以下优点:
(1)系统性能稳定,响应速度快。
(2)资源利用率高,避免了资源浪费。
(3)用户满意度高,满足了不同用户的需求。
4、实践总结
图片来源于网络,如有侵权联系删除
在多用户环境下,计算机进程共享是实现系统稳定、性能优化和用户满意度的关键,通过技术探索和实践分析,我们得出以下结论:
(1)进程调度、内存管理、硬件资源分配和进程间通信是多用户环境下计算机进程共享的关键技术。
(2)合理配置资源、优化调度策略和加强进程间通信是提高多用户环境下计算机进程共享效果的重要手段。
展望
随着云计算、大数据等技术的发展,多用户环境下计算机进程共享的需求将更加迫切,可以从以下几个方面进行深入研究:
1、智能调度策略:根据进程特点,实现智能调度策略,提高系统性能。
2、资源虚拟化技术:利用虚拟化技术,实现资源的灵活分配和动态调整。
3、高效通信机制:研究高效通信机制,降低进程间通信开销。
4、智能化运维:利用人工智能技术,实现系统的智能化运维,提高系统稳定性。
多用户环境下计算机进程共享是实现系统高效运行和满足用户需求的关键,通过不断的技术探索和实践分析,我们可以为多用户环境下的计算机进程共享提供更完善的解决方案。
标签: #在多用户环境下 #由多个进程共享一台计算机
评论列表